Did you know that Peru has some of the world's largest Sand Dunes. Located in the Ica district, Huacachina is a great place to have the thrill of a lifetime as you race around in sand dune buggys or chill out and watch the stunning sunset...

Kemi - Our Director of Sales- shares her experiences in Huacachina from her visit in 2012!

"We signed up for the sunset sandbuggy and sandboarding trip- it was absolutely amazing! I felt like we were in a scene from Aladdin; the sky was sensational, the sand dunes were perfectly shaped and we had the front two seats and a crazy driver and it was exhilarating zooming over the dunes. We also got to sandboard down about 6 or 7 dunes- definitely not for the faint hearted or those with fear of heights- and I say board, but most of us tried to stand up but we went down on our behinds. They told everyone to actually go down on your stomachs as it was more fun. The last 3 dunes were so steep that no one was actually allowed to stand up anyway. It was such an amazing experience- we could have done it all day long. The sun was setting, the colours were incredible and it was definitely one of my most unique travel experiences so far!"
